Great Beginnings at Magnolia Park is what we like to give our kiddos when they walk through our doors! Our school is one of three in a very close knit community of Ocean Springs on the beautiful Mississippi Gulf Coast and we have students in Kindergarten through the 3rd grade.
As the Technology Teacher, I strive to give my students an opportunity to explore and grow their techno skills.
Students attend Special Area once per week for 50 minutes. They develop sound keyboarding skills cumulatively throughout their years at Magnolia Park. They learn about Microsoft applications, like Word, PowerPoint and Publisher, as well as Google Docs to create projects that will give them a good foundation of skills on which to build.
Students are enthusiastic when they discover how to apply their techno skills and combine them with research opportunities as they explore the Internet. They are bright, inquisitive and crave more advanced resources which keeps me busy trying to stay ahead of the curve!
